TFG Fantasy Pundit: Team changes expected from both KXIP & MI at Mohali

Overview 

The Mumbai Indians will take on the Kings XI Punjab at Mohali tonight. 

The pitch is expected to aid the batsmen. That said, the seamers initially will come into play. 

Both teams might be tempted to make some changes. Be sure before you finalise your dream teams. 

Probable 11 that could take to the field 

MI- Ambati Rayudu, Rohit Sharma, Jos Butler, Parthiv Patel, Harbhajan Singh, Kieron Pollard/Corey Anderson, Jasprit Bumrah, Hardik Pandya, Mitchell McCleneghan, Krunal Pandya, Tim Southee

KXIP- Shaun Marsh, Murli Vijay, Wriddhiman Saha, David Miller, Glenn Maxwell/Marcus Stoinis, Axar Patel, Manan Vohra, Sandeep Sharma, Kyle Abbott, Mohit Sharma, Pradeep Sahu

Players who cannot be ignored 

Rohit Sharma- Captain will once again open the innings and is likely to attack from word go. 

Shaun Marsh- Once again the Aussie southpaw has shown his worth as a batsman. 

Krunal Pandya- He has been brilliant with his spin bowling and has also shown the ability to hit some long balls. 

Dark Horses 

Ambati Rayudu- After getting promoted to the no.3 slot, he has proved to be effective. 

Mohit Sharma- He has the knack of picking up wickets with his innocuous deliveries.
